ImpactU

Join us in summer for one (or two) residential high school camps that focus on a variety of content areas. Students choose one subject area to study for the entire week and enjoy academic sessions led by experienced faculty and talented college students multiple times each day. Students will get a five-day, college-like experience that includes all food, lodging, supplies, evening activities and hands-on exploration of an academic area in the context of a Christian community. Youth Becoming Leaders

Youth Becoming Leaders (YBL) welcomes high school students who are devoted to Christ, hold leadership positions in their communities, excel academically, and strive to understand God’s plan for their future. We’re Serious About Safety

Rest assured that your child will be safe on Asbury’s campus, whether during the semester or off season. Some safety precautions prioritized by campus security include safety officers on duty 24/7, the Campus Shuttle offering free rides (anytime at night), and emergency texting available for campus safety alerts.
